Saint Lucia Chamber of Commerce, Industry and Agriculture Trade Missions And Related Activities Small Chamber of 150 Members Membership All Sectors of Economic Activity Financed Primarily From Subscription 80% Main Services Offered Advocacy Representation HRD Event Organisation Information Business Support Services (BDU)

Saint Lucia Chamber of Commerce, Industry and Agriculture Trade Missions And Related Activities Financial Sustainability is Paramount Most Events attract Participation Fee Providing Value to Members and Wider Business Community Survival Members Have Shown a Keen Interest in Participating in Trade Missions Over the Years

Saint Lucia Chamber of Commerce, Industry and Agriculture Trade Missions And Related Activities Trade Missions Have Been done as stand alone events in the past A Measure of Success has been Achieved. Even well Established Exporting Companies Participating in Our Business Missions All our Business Missions have been the Recipient of Grant Support Makes Profit

Saint Lucia Chamber of Commerce, Industry and Agriculture Trade Missions And Related Activities This Support has come from Government, Donor Agencies like the EU Participants Make a Significant Financial Contribution Chamber Benefits Business Missions are Expensive Propositions for the Business Community

Saint Lucia Chamber of Commerce, Industry and Agriculture Trade Missions And Related Activities Firms who can Benefit are not able to participate in the Business Missions HIGH VALUE

Saint Lucia Chamber of Commerce, Industry and Agriculture Trade Missions And Related Activities We Offer A Rigorous Pre-Mission Service Mandatory Half Day Workshop on “Effective Participation in Business Missions” Provide Information on All Aspects Guarantee a Minimum Number of Appointments Before Hand All Logistics, Administrative Arrangements

Saint Lucia Chamber of Commerce, Industry and Agriculture Trade Missions And Related Activities We Conduct Basic Preliminary Research Host a Cocktail or Reception Assist with the Evaluation and Assessment Of Contacts and Meetings Provide Post Mission Advice (Follow-up)
